Output 13f834320fb8383bc50c6a211044e832b015aaf68b7d877c5eeadf17cf5c5e70:0

value
2499960000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 30fab3aef1173e2cc11713c408e0be032e86abfc OP_EQUALVERIFY OP_CHECKSIG
address
15TymHGMQQiyYc9bswrdBDvQ8kViU3Yhcq
transaction
13f834320fb8383bc50c6a211044e832b015aaf68b7d877c5eeadf17cf5c5e70
confirmations
569472
spent
true